问题标签 [textjoin]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
3 回答
47940 浏览

excel - 如何根据条件连接多个单元格中的值?

我需要搜索一行单元格,对于每个包含特定值的单元格,从上面的单元格返回值。

例如,考虑以下

所以我想在单元格 F2、F3 和 F4 中插入一个公式,这将给出以下结果

这可以做到吗?

谢谢

0 投票
3 回答
1357 浏览

excel - Excel公式返回多个列名

我正在尝试获取一个公式,该公式在每一行中搜索“是”。然后它应该列出列名。有些行可能只有 1 个是,有些可能有 3 个或更多。我已经尝试搜索和编辑几个建议,但无法获得我需要的建议。有些公式会给我一个随机的列名,只有 1 个。其他的只是错误。

0 投票
1 回答
754 浏览

excel - 将换行符分成列

我有一个带有文本的单元格。文本字符串如下所示:

我阅读使用Text-to-column,用作分隔符Other并通过按Alt 0010其他字段来填写。

但是,只有第一行保留。

我想要的结果是:

在此处输入图像描述

任何建议如何通过换行符分隔?

0 投票
2 回答
122 浏览

vba - VBA - 计算空列,搜索和替换

我正在学习 VBA 并尝试为我做一些有点复杂的事情。这是交易:

我的 Excel 文件

在我的“H”列中,我使用“CONCATENATE”公式为每一行获取列中我想要的所有元素的键。如您所见,某些元素未填充,并且我有不需要的“ - ”分隔符。我想要一个宏来搜索和替换我不想要的双、三(...)分隔符,如果有一行只用分隔符填充(即我的 H5 单元格),我希望它取而代之的是什么都没有。

问题是,我想在将来添加一些列/行,并且我不想每次添加列或行时都更改宏。因此,如果有办法对我的宏说:“只要有一行只填充分隔符,就什么都不替换”。

这是我不知道如何处理的部分。你们能给我一个提示吗?

感谢和抱歉发了这么长的帖子,这是一个卡哇伊土豆

土豆 - 嗨 9gag 用户!

0 投票
2 回答
1267 浏览

vba - CONCATENATE and TEXTJOIN formulas / Excel / VBA

I'm having again some problems. Here's the deal:

enter image description here

I'd like to use the TEXTJOIN function to concatenate all the elements within the range A:G, skiping the potential empty cells. The problem is, I have to follow a certain order... This is what the H column indicates : a key where each letter represents a colum

My idea was to use this formula :

=CONCATENER("=";"JOINDRE.TEXTE("" - "";VRAI;";STXT(H2;1;1);LIGNE(H2);";";STXT(H2;2;1);LIGNE(H2);";";STXT(H2;3;1);LIGNE(H2);";";STXT(H2;4;1);LIGNE(H2);";";STXT(H2;5;1);LIGNE(H2);";";STXT(H2;6;1);LIGNE(H2);";";STXT(H2;7;1);LIGNE(H2);")")

(I know, it looks so bad haha)

And then copy and paste it in values in another cell to do the trick (= the actual resultat of the textjoin formula). Unfortunately that idea doesn't work...

I also tried to use the formula without the brackets around my separator in the textjoin formula and then replace " - " by "" - "" with a macro but it does not seem to work as well...

Any clue?

Thanks guys, and thanks to the ppl who already helped me in this post: VBA - Count empty cols, search and replace

Jean

0 投票
4 回答
48233 浏览

excel - MS Excel - 带分隔符的 Concat

我有一个带有数字的长电子表格。

我需要将它们放在一个由 ; 分隔的字符串中 例如。4364453;24332432;2342432

我知道我可以做到:

但这会将它合并到一个没有分隔符的字符串中 - 当您指定范围时,我似乎无法找到分隔符的选项。

谢谢

0 投票
1 回答
4539 浏览

excel - 如何使用单个公式列出从 VLOOKUP 返回的多个结果?

我有一个示例表来获取匹配项,并且需要在列中列出。VLOOKUP只带来已知的第一个匹配列。那么如何仅使用一个公式列出这些值呢?

这里的表:

在此处输入图像描述

我需要获取第一列值等于 1 的值并在其旁边写下相应的名称。那么我该怎么做呢?

0 投票
2 回答
4260 浏览

excel - Vlookup 使用 2 列来引用另一列

我正在尝试在先名后姓的情况下进行 vlookup 以获取年龄。这将在 A 列中完成,然后在 B 列中完成。如果在 A 列中找到,继续到 B 列,如果在 B 列中找到,则将来自 C 列的年龄放入 J3 中,否则输入“无”。

这是一个例子:

J3 是我目前所拥有的。我是否需要嵌套一个 Vlookup 来检查 A 列,然后是 B 列才能获得年龄?

以下是表格列表的示例:

J3 = 55。

0 投票
2 回答
458 浏览

excel - 在 Excel 中查找特定值并返回列标题

如果该行包含“无数据”,我想查找所有标题。数据样本如下: 在此处输入图像描述

在F2中,我想获得“英格兰,印度”。F3 应该是“法国、德国、美国、印度”。

如何在 Excel 2013 中执行此操作?谢谢

0 投票
1 回答
480 浏览

excel - Excel 2016:在一列中查找 5000 到 6000 之间缺失的数字

我有一列 (A),其中的数字按 5000 到 6000 的顺序排列。现在,一些数字丢失了。例如,下面的列中缺少数字 5004。

  1. 5000
  2. 5001
  3. 5002
  4. 5003
  5. 5005
  6. 5006
  7. ...
  8. 6000

所以,号码5004不见了。我怎样才能找到所有丢失的数字?